
IAR and DATA I/O partner to bring development and manufacturing closer
The two companies share many customers throughout the industry, but target different areas of the design cycle – IAR focuses on development tools and DATA I/O on programming systems. The growing complexity of today’s designs has driven those two areas further apart, and the two companies have agreed to work together on a solution to bridges that gap.
IAR Systems and Data I/O will therefore look to provide a single workflow that can connect the two processes and simplify the transition from development to manufacturing. The workflow is intended to ensure resource efficiency, speed designs to market and provide high quality software.
Both IAR and Data I/O are convinced that tight integration between development and manufacturing will become even more important as a higher level of security is incorporated into designs. The addition of keys and certificates almost demands a single integrated workflow.
The two companies have committed to integrate the appropriate processes and tools, and assist each company’s network of support personnel.
